Jämförda versioner

Nyckel

  • Dessa rader lades till.
  • Denna rad togs bort.
  • Formateringen ändrades.
Kommentera: Rättade att det även förekommer kopplingar av typ NRID↔NRID


Länkningar och huvudidentiteter enligt denna dokumentation implementeras just nu löpande i Personuppgiftstjänsten. Det förekommer tills vidare även personidentiteter med länkningar och huvudidentiteter som skapats enlig den tidigare gällande implementationen.

Inera Personuppgiftstjänst (PU-tjänsten) har en egen datastruktur för länkningar mellan personidentiteter, som visar vilka personidentiteter som hör till en och samma person. För varje person med länkade personidentiteter kommer även en huvudidentitet att utses. Denna sida beskriver hur dessa länkningar och huvudidentiteter fungerar.

...

  1. De så kallade hänvisningar mellan personidentiteter som finns i Skatteverkets folkbokföringsuppgifter, vilka PU-tjänsten läser in från Navet. Dessa hänvisningar kopplar ihop personnummer och samordningsnummer, i varianterna PNR↔PNR, PNR↔SNR, SNR↔SNR. I Skatteverkets Navet-dokumentation heter huvudgruppen för hänvisningar Hanvisningar med termkod 01400.
  2. De manuella kopplingar av reservidentiteter som gjorts av PU-tjänstens anslutna användare. Dessa kopplingar finns i varianterna LRID↔NRID, LRID↔SNR, LRID↔PNR, NRID↔NRID, NRID↔SNR, NRID↔PNR. I PU-tjänstens dokumentation beskrivs dessa kopplingar i dokumentet Tjänstekontraktbeskrivning (TKB), under avsnittet om tjänstekontraktet LinkPersonIdentity.

...

För varje kedja med länkningar, det vill säga att en person har flera länkade personidentiteter, så kommer PU-tjänsten att utse en huvudidentitet bland dessa. Definitionen av huvudidentitet görs tydligast på följande verksamhetscentrerade sätt:

"Om jag i min verksamhetsutövning ska registrera ny information på en person, vilken av dennes personidentiteter skall jag då i normala fall registrera informationen på?"

Inera Personuppgiftstjänst försöker via en algoritm att så nära som möjligt uppnå definitionen genom i förväg bestämda regler för hur huvudidentiteten utses i olika fall. Varje verksamhetsutövare behöver dock göra en egen bedömning om huruvida det skulle finnas anledning att registrera information på en annan personidentitet än huvudidentiteten som anges av PU-tjänsten.

Definitioner för algoritmen

...

Personposter kommer att klassificeras som antingen aktuella eller inaktuella enligt tabell nedan.

Identitetstyp

Aktuellt om

Inaktuellt om

PNRAttributet deregistration:deregistrationReasonCode saknar värde/är nullAttributet deregistration:deregistrationReasonCode har ett värde/är ej null
(värdet kan vara AV, UV, GN, AN, TA, OB, FI)
SNRAttributet personalIdentityStatus:identityStatus har värdet "AKTIVT"Attributet personalIdentityStatus:identityStatus har annat värde än "AKTIVT"
(kan istället vara VILANDEFORKLARAT, VILANDEFORKLARAT_STANGT, AVREGISTRERAT)
NRIDAttributet deregistration:deregistrationReasonCode saknar värde/är nullAttributet deregistration:deregistrationReasonCode har ett värde/är ej null
(värdet kan vara AV, UV, GN, AN, TA, OB, FI)
LRIDAttributet deregistration:deregistrationReasonCode saknar värde/är nullAttributet deregistration:deregistrationReasonCode har ett värde/är ej null
(värdet kan vara AV, UV, GN, AN, TA, OB, FI)

Definition av Aktualitetsdatum

Aktuella personposter kan jämföras med varandra utifrån deras "aktualitetsdatum", för att avgöra vilken av identiteterna som är mest aktuell. Den personpost som har det senaste aktualitetsdatumet är mest aktuell. Vilket attribut som skall anses vara aktualitetsdatum beror på identitetstypen, enligt tabell nedan.

Identitetstyp

Aktualitetsdatum

PNRFolkbokföringsdatum (attribut populationRegistrationLocality:populationRegistrationDate)
SNRDet senaste datumet av allokeringsdatum eller förnyelsedatum (attribut coOrdinationNumberData:allocationDate eller renewalDate)
NRIDVersionsdatum (attribut version)
LRIDVersionsdatum (attribut version)

Definition av Avregistreringsdatum

En inaktuell personpost kommer att ha ett "avregistreringsdatum". Vilket attribut som räknas som avregistreringsdatum beror på identitetstypen, enligt tabell nedan.

Identitetstyp

Avregistreringsdatum (attribut)

PNRderegistration:deregistrationDate
SNRpersonalIdentityStatus:identityStatusDate
NRIDderegistration:deregistrationDate
LRIDderegistration:deregistrationDate

Definition av Avregistreringskod

En inaktuell personpost kommer att ha en "avregistreringskod". Vilket attribut som räknas som avregistreringskod beror på identitetstypen, enligt tabell nedan.

Identitetstyp

Avregistreringskod (attribut)

PNRderegistration:deregistrationReasonCode
SNRpersonalIdentityStatus:identityStatus
NRIDderegistration:deregistrationReasonCode
LRIDderegistration:deregistrationReasonCode

Länknings-fall

Tre huvudsakliga fall finns när länkningar skapas och en huvudidentitet skall utses:

...

Följande information skrivs ut till logg vid respektive loggningshändelse:

Händelse

Logginnehåll

Flera personposter är aktuella

eller

Inga personposter är aktuella

Timestamp;

Händelsetyp (beskriver varför loggning skett);

Länkens Databas-id;

OID-nr personidentiet A + Avregkod personidentitet A;

OID-nr personidentiet B + Avregkod personidentitet B; OID-nr personidentiet C + Avregkod personidentitet C; ...

Personposten hittas ej i Navet

Timestamp;

Händelsetyp (beskriver varför loggning skett);

Länkens Databas-id;

OID-nr personidentiet A;

OID-nr personidentiet B;